Output 72d447686a1d7d462238efe32710f1a5a407d9f30bb002918255155595665051:18

value
166123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0a21eb66a2ea8f46e6b0c623b675d9486df899 OP_EQUAL
address
3HeYK8ddB3ERhUja6E96ubgq8NbSsdw5Ux
transaction
72d447686a1d7d462238efe32710f1a5a407d9f30bb002918255155595665051
confirmations
234881
spent
true